Getting your tickets at Stoke-on-Trent station is a breeze. With a ticket office open on weekdays from 05:55 to 20:00 and a host of ticket machines available on-site, upgrading your travel plans at the last minute is never an issue. If you've purchased tickets online, collection is also straightforward via a convenient ticket machine, though it's worth noting that the ticket machines are presently not accessible for those with mobility impairments.
To ensure a comfortable journey for all passengers, the station features step-free access throughout. While there are no accessible taxis directly at the station, there is a set-down and pick-up point for impaired mobility passengers. A variety of staff-led support services are available from 05:30 to midnight on weekdays, ready to assist with any inquiries. Whether it's directions, train times or a bit of assistance with luggage, help is always at hand.

At Rugby station, buying and collecting tickets is straightforward with a ticket office operating Monday through Saturday from 05:45 to 20:00, and on Sundays from 08:10 to 19:50. Ticket machines are prominently available for those who prefer self-service. Additionally, accessible ticket machines and an induction loop cater to passengers in need of assistance.
To ensure you remain informed throughout your journey, Rugby station is equipped with helpful information points staffed during extensive hours: from early morning till late night. While there isn't a luggage storage facility, lost property services can be conveniently accessed via the Avanti West Coast Lost Property site.
For passengers concerned about accessibility, Rugby train station doesn’t disappoint. With Category A step-free access to all platforms, accessible ticket barriers, and ramps for train access, the station ensures mobility is seamless for everyone. While there might not be accessible taxis directly at the station, an impaired mobility set-down/pick-up point exists for ease of transport.
